An excerpt from Life From the Dead Sea, a documentary produced by Merkaz Hahasbara and the Ministry of Development about the industry in the Dead Sea.
Laborers of the Dead Sea Works plant work in the evaporation ponds in the salty lake. The ponds help concentrate carnallite, a mineral from which, in turn, potash is separated.
(Director: Zeev Havatzelet; producers: Joseph Herschenzon and Nachman Trunitser; editor: Dani Shick; cinematographer: Yitzhak Herbst; scriptwriter: Moshe Levin)
